网站建设设计流程哈尔滨建设网工程竣工公示
2026/6/9 20:35:36 网站建设 项目流程
网站建设设计流程,哈尔滨建设网工程竣工公示,山东网站建站建设,网站 大气5步精通mo.js#xff1a;解决网页动画开发中的核心痛点 【免费下载链接】mojs The motion graphics toolbelt for the web 项目地址: https://gitcode.com/gh_mirrors/mo/mojs mo.js作为专业的网页运动图形工具库#xff0c;为开发者提供了完整的动画解决方案。无论你…5步精通mo.js解决网页动画开发中的核心痛点【免费下载链接】mojsThe motion graphics toolbelt for the web项目地址: https://gitcode.com/gh_mirrors/mo/mojsmo.js作为专业的网页运动图形工具库为开发者提供了完整的动画解决方案。无论你是面临动画性能瓶颈还是苦恼于复杂路径的实现这个工具都能帮你快速解决问题。为什么选择mo.js在传统网页动画开发中我们常常遇到这些问题动画卡顿、代码复杂、效果单一。mo.js通过模块化设计和高效渲染机制让你专注于创意实现而非技术细节。实战演练从零构建路径动画问题一元素如何沿自定义路径运动解决方案使用MotionPath模块通过简单的坐标定义即可创建复杂的运动轨迹。// 创建沿弧形路径运动的元素 const motionPath new mojs.MotionPath({ path: { x: 200, y: 100 }, angle: 180, radius: 25 });问题二如何实现平滑自然的曲线动画解决方案利用贝塞尔曲线函数mo.js内置了强大的曲线编辑器让你轻松调整动画缓动效果。核心功能深度解析1. 路径动画的智能控制通过pathStart和pathEnd参数精确控制动画播放范围就像控制视频播放进度一样简单。2. 旋转与方向的自动化设置isRotation参数让元素自动适应路径方向无需手动计算旋转角度。3. 性能优化的关键配置使用isCompositeLayer参数强制启用复合图层有效避免动画过程中的重绘问题。常见问题解答Q动画在移动端卡顿严重怎么办A检查是否启用了硬件加速确保使用transform属性而非left/top。Q如何实现复杂的多元素协同动画A使用Timeline模块统一管理多个动画的时间轴。真实应用场景分析场景一产品介绍页面使用路径动画引导用户视线通过元素沿曲线运动突出核心功能点。场景二数据可视化结合贝塞尔曲线创建流畅的数据变化动画增强信息传达效果。性能对比mo.js vs 传统CSS动画在复杂路径动画场景下mo.js相比纯CSS实现代码量减少60%性能提升40%开发时间缩短70%进阶技巧运动模糊效果通过motionBlur参数增强动画真实感就像在电影中看到的动态模糊效果一样。最佳实践建议渐进式增强先确保基础功能可用再添加动画效果性能监控使用浏览器开发者工具持续监控动画性能用户交互确保动画不会干扰用户操作mo.js让复杂的网页动画变得简单直观通过掌握这些核心技巧你将能够创建出既美观又高效的动画效果。【免费下载链接】mojsThe motion graphics toolbelt for the web项目地址: https://gitcode.com/gh_mirrors/mo/mojs创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

需要专业的网站建设服务?

联系我们获取免费的网站建设咨询和方案报价,让我们帮助您实现业务目标

立即咨询